Abstract

<jats:p>Quantum computing is no longer a far-off science fiction fantasy; it is an aggressively developing area that has the potential to change all areas of life, including medicine and cryptography. With the increasing availability of quantum computers, the shortage of resources to connect theoretical ideas and practice has taken a central position. This book is an attempt to bridge this gap. The journey of the fundamentals and real-world applications of quantum computing this book offers is an obligatory process on the way to exploring this fast-growing sector. We started by establishing the mathematical basis that we needed to know about quantum mechanics, including complex numbers and matrices and the density matrix. This understanding would be the foundational basis upon which the qubit, the basic unit of quantum information and the potent concepts of superposition and entanglement that provides quantum systems with their inherent advantage, can be studied. We have now equipped the reader with the essentials to build and control the quantum states by an exhaustive description of the quantum gates, and circuits. The book finishes off with a real-world discussion on groundbreaking quantum algorithms such as those of Shor and Grover, and how quantum computation provides fundamentally more efficient solutions to complex problems. Lastly, looking into the future, we pointed out the radical possibilities of this technology in various industries, including smart healthcare and cryptography, machine learning and financial analysis. Looking ahead, this book is more practice than theory, and it is meant to help fill the gap between theory and practice. Through these ideas in Python, readers can not only now see the quantum revolution but also have a role to play in its future. The understanding of these concepts and algorithms can provide a critical footing for contribution to the next big advance in the field of computational science.</jats:p>
